A radiant new queen has been crowned in Rivers State. The vibrant Igwuruta Peace Carnival Beauty Pageant has officially named Opurum Goodnews Nkiruka as its 2025 royal ambassador, capping off a dazzling display of culture and community spirit.
The affair was a full-fledged cultural showcase that brought the community together. Opurum Goodnews Nkiruka, who entered the stage representing Omuodukwu as Miss Omuodukwo, emerged victorious, winning over the crowd and judges to clinch the coveted title of Miss Igwuruta.
The pageant proved to be a spectacular celebration of local heritage, showing the unique identity of the Igwuruta people. Attendees were treated to a dynamic show where stunning traditional fashion, captivating dance routines, and powerful performances took center stage, each element telling a story of the region’s rich history and vibrant future.
